As part of his official visit to South Korea, Tajik Foreign Minister Sirojiddin Muhriddin on November 25 met in Seoul with , within the framework of an official visit, the Minister of Foreign Affairs of the Republic of Tajikistan Sirojiddin Muhriddin met with the Minister of Foreign Affairs of the Republic of Korea, Ms. Kang Kyung-wha.

According to the Tajik MFA information department, the parties discussed state and prospects of further expansion of bilateral cooperation between Tajikistan and South Korea in various fields.

Issues of expanding and strengthening the legal foundation of the bilateral relations were also discussed.

The two also discussed the implementation of agreements reached during high-level visits, the signing of new bilateral documents, coordination of joint activities in various formats, including within the framework of the meetings of the Joint Commission on Trade and Economic Cooperation and political consultations between the Foreign Ministries of the two countries.  

In this regard, the parties reportedly stressed the importance of expanding trade, economic, investment and scientific and technical ties between the two countries, expanding inter-parliamentary ties, cooperation in the field of industry and energy, culture, tourism and labor migration.

They also exchanged views on cooperation between the two countries in the fight against the COVID-19 pandemic.

The meeting resulted in the signing of the program of cooperation between the Ministries of Foreign Affairs of Tajikistan and Republic of Korea designed for 2021-2023.
